Thread goes up and down in cycle

My Setup:
Home computer with 8GB RAM, Intel Pentium G4400 @ 3.30GHz (Enough to run GSA SER)
400mbps Broadband
10 proxies (buyproxies.org)
13 proxies (privateproxy.me)
serverifiedlists.com site list
capmonster.cloud captcha
catch-all email
No antivirus
HTML timeout: tested 120 and 180 seconds

My Questions:
I have tried 10:1 and 5:1 threads to proxy ratio settings. My thread numbers will drop to 5 threads after 5 to 10 minutes, then recover back to maximum threads 5 to 10 minutes later. When it recover, a very long list of verification not successful messages will appear in the log area (refer to screenshots). This cycle keep repeating. All proxies tested working during this time. GSA SER software seems like taking a break to rest. Is this normal or something is waiting in the background?

    On verification (especially email verification) SER can not start many new threads as this is critical to the way the queue is performed. Thats why it is important to not use too many email accounts or if possible, use just a catchall account.
